A Complete Guide to the Treasurer in Trust for Philippine Company Registration

Setting up a new company in the Republic of the Philippines requires strict adherence to the legal framework. A primary initial requirements is appointing a Treasurer-in-Trust. This person plays a crucial function in securing the initial funds ahead of the official approval of the SEC registration.

What is the Treasurer in Trust?
Basically , a treasurer in trust is a temporary officer empowered to collect and hold the initial deposits of the upcoming company. According to the SEC guidelines , all new business must declare someone to act in this position.

Essential Criteria
To serve as a treasurer in trust , certain qualifications apply :

Local Address: The individual needs to be a legal inhabitant of the country.

Integrity: They serve as a trustee, suggesting they are personally liable for the capital.

Paperwork: A sworn Affidavit of Treasurer-in-Trust will be filed with the registration papers.

The TITF Bank Account
Before submitting documents to the SEC , the TITF is required to set up a temporary corporate deposit account.

Deposit Funding: The founders pay the required paid-up capital into this account .

Bank Certificate : The bank generates a proof of funds verifying that the capital is held in trust for the proposed entity.

Withdrawal Restrictions : These deposits are typically restricted until such time the government issues the business permit.
